New Product Introduction Project Manager (MedSurg)

SOLVENTUMSan Antonio, TX
$143,200 - $196,900Hybrid

As a New Product Introduction Project Manager, you will have the opportunity to tap into your curiosity and collaborate with some of the most innovative and diverse people around the world. You will lead complex NPI programs with full accountability, setting project strategy and guiding cross-functional teams to ensure alignment with broader portfolio and global initiatives. You will own all aspects of assigned projects including project scope, plan, budget, resource and risk management, problem solving, team and organizational communication while serving as the primary point of contact for project stakeholders. You will serve as the core team leader for cross-functional project teams, setting direction, driving ownership, and ensuring disciplined execution within scope, budget, and timelines in compliance with quality standards and functional requirements. You will effectively utilize problem solving skills and techniques to identify potential issues, assess their impact, and develop and implement mitigation and resolution plans and activities. You will lead programs through the full product development lifecycle, from initiation and concept through development, verification/validation, and commercialization, in alignment with the defined phase-gate process. You will ensure robust design and development practices, including implementation of design controls compliant with 21 CFR 820, ISO 13485, and ISO 14971 requirements. You will establish and maintain project governance and controls, ensuring consistency, transparency, and adherence to organizational standards. You will evaluate technical and program risks, making informed decisions, and ensuring appropriate countermeasures are in place to enable successful execution. You will collaborate with internal teams, suppliers, and external partners, including globally distributed stakeholders, anticipating challenges, aligning timelines, and facilitating timely decision-making. You will communicate effectively across all levels of the organization, providing clear and proactive project updates, and escalating risks and issues as needed. You will develop and deliver executive-level communications, including clear, concise presentations and program updates that drive alignment, support decision-making, and provide transparency on status, risks, and key milestones.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ree AND 5+ years of applied program, project management, and/or leadership experience in medical device industry or other highly regulated healthcare industry.
  • Three (3) years experience leading motivate cross-functional teams, and driving projects to completion on time and within budget, while satisfying quality and performance requirements.
  • Three (3) Years of demonstrated experience leading New Product Introduction (NPI) programs and executing phase-gate / gate review processes, with emphasis on early-stage development and commercialization
  • Two (2) Years hands-on experience with project planning tools, including MS Project and/or Smartsheet
  • Must be legally authorized to work in country of employment without sponsorship for employment visa status (e.g., H1B status).
